Staccato pistols are hot right now. Wide-body 1911s in general are having a resurgence. But the real question is, are they worth it?
I think this question boils down to a personality question. Are you a no-frills, function-over-form type of person? Or do you appreciate and are willing to pay for the finer things of life like a gourmet meal or fine alcohol?
If you answered yes to the latter question then Staccato pistols may just be for you.

Just a slight addition to your history. STI founders split and one side became Staccato (STI) and the other Infinity Firearms (SVI). Staccato brought on Shawn Armstrong and carried on the police and military clientele in addition to creating race guns, while Infinity focused on producing one off competition and specialty arms.

The history of commercial sales of the double stack 1911 started in 1985 with Para Ordinance building frames for military 1911 slides. They were in business until 2012. Remington purchased them and that was the beginning of the end for the company. They closed in 2017.
